Product Description:
The MS2N04-C0BNN-CMHH1-NNNNN-NN is a high-performance servo motor engineered for high precision and efficiency in rigorous industrial environments. This motor is configured with aC-length and size 04, giving it a compact design while maintaining a consistent power output for superior dynamic response. The motor is characterized by a low rotor inertia (0) that allows it to rapidly respond to dynamic load changes as required in applications for precise and agile motion control. The motor operates at 3000 min-1 which ensures a stable and consistent performance across diverse industrial conditions. The motor offers a simplified installation process due to its self-cooling system<<(N), which reduces maintenance needs by eliminating the requirement for external cooling components.
Incorporating a sophisticated 20-bit ACUROlink encoder (C), the motor provides high-resolution digital feedback crucial for real-time positioning and system control. The motor is SIL2-certified to ensure high compliance with the recommended safety levels while its multiturn capability can track over 4,096 revolutions (M) to enhance operational efficiency. A stand-out feature of the motor is the smooth shaft without a shaft seal (H) which reduces friction and wear for more optimized operations. Additionally, the motor offers a dependable braking ability due to the inclusion of a holding break (1)essential in applications where precise positioning or load holding is required. The presence of the standard bearings (N) contributes to the motor's long-term durability while the motor's H-type electrical connection ensures secure and efficient signal transmission.
Boasting a construction N (IM B5/IM 3001) together with standard flange perfection (N), the motor offers flexible mounting configurations while the standard coating (N)makes it ever-resistant to environmental factors to maintain optimal performance in a variety of industrial settings. The motor is further integrated with a PT1000 sensor(N) to monitor temperature precisely and comprehensively for effective thermal management and system protection.
